The Washington Post obtained a recording of the conversation in which Trump alternately
berated Raffensperger, tried to flatter him, begged him to act and threatened him with
vague criminal consequences if the secretary of state refused to pursue his false claims,
at one point warning that Raffensperger was taking “a big risk.”

Throughout the call, Raffensperger and his office’s general counsel rejected Trump’s
assertions, explaining that the president is relying on debunked conspiracy theories
and that President-elect Joe Biden’s 11,779-vote victory in Georgia was fair and
accurate.

Trump dismissed their arguments.

“The people of Georgia are angry, the people in the country are angry,” he said.
“And there’s nothing wrong with saying, you know, um, that you’ve recalculated.”

Raffensperger responded: “Well, Mr. President, the challenge that you have is,
the data you have is wrong.”

Covid in Scotland: Scots ordered to stay at home in new lockdown

5 January 2021

First Minister Nicola Sturgeon said new curbs would be introduced at midnight
in a bid to contain the new, faster-spreading strain of the virus.

New laws will require people to stay at home and work from home where possible.

Outdoor gatherings are also to be cut back, with people only allowed to meet one person
from one other household.

Places of worship are to be closed, group exercise banned, and schools will largely
operate via online and remote learning.

These rules will apply across the Scottish mainland until at least the end of January,
and will be kept under review.

US District Judge Denies Motion to Overturn Election

January 4, 2021

Federal judge rejects lawsuit seeking to overturn Trump loss

A federal judge on Monday rejected a lawsuit filed by two Republican Wisconsin lawmakers
voting rights groups and others seeking to overturn the 2020 presidential election results in
Wisconsin and four other swing states where Democrat Joe Biden defeated President Donald
Trump.

U.S. District Judge James Boasberg, in rejecting the lawsuit -
said it “rests on a fundamental and obvious misreading of the Constitution.”
The judge, who was appointed by former President Barack Obama, also said
it was filed on behalf of plaintiffs without standing, in the wrong court and
with no effort to serve the defendants.

“It is not a stretch to find a serious lack of good faith here,” Boasberg wrote.


The case was brought against Vice President Mike Pence, Congress and the Electoral College.

It alleged a “cabal” of public-private partnerships broke the law to prevent Trump
from winning. It sought to have state legislatures approve the certification of elections.

In addition to Wisconsin-
other states targeted in the lawsuit were Arizona, Georgia,/ Michigan and Pennsylvania.

Wisconsin Republican state Reps. Jeff Mursau, of Crivitz, and David Steffen, of Howard,
were among those who brought the lawsuit filed in conjunction with Wisconsin Voters
Alliance.

State lawmaker charged after entering Capitol with rioters

January 08, 2021

Evans, 35, appeared before a federal judge in Huntington, West Virginia, on Friday
afternoon after being arrested. If convicted, he faces up to a year and a half in federal
prison for two misdemeanors: entering a restricted area and disorderly conduct.

After pushing into the building, video shows Evans milling around the Capitol Rotunda
where historic paintings depict the republic’s founding, and imploring others to
not vandalize artwork and busts. Some of the pieces were later vandalized.
